| Package | Description |
|---|---|
| org.bridje.sql | |
| org.bridje.sql.impl |
| Modifier and Type | Field and Description |
|---|---|
static SQLType<Boolean,Boolean> |
SQLType.BOOLEAN |
static SQLType<Character,Character> |
SQLType.CHAR |
static SQLType<Integer,Integer> |
SQLType.INTEGER |
static SQLType<Long,Long> |
SQLType.LONG |
static SQLType<Short,Short> |
SQLType.SHORT |
static SQLType<String,String> |
SQLType.STRING |
| Modifier and Type | Method and Description |
|---|---|
static <T,E> SQLType<T,E> |
SQL.buildType(Class<T> javaType,
Class<E> javaReadType,
JDBCType jdbcType,
int length,
int precision,
SQLValueParser<T,E> parser,
SQLValueWriter<E,T> writer) |
static <T,E> SQLType<T,E> |
SQL.buildType(Class<T> javaType,
Class<E> javaReadType,
JDBCType jdbcType,
int length,
SQLValueParser<T,E> parser,
SQLValueWriter<E,T> writer) |
static <T,E> SQLType<T,E> |
SQL.buildType(Class<T> javaType,
Class<E> javaReadType,
JDBCType jdbcType,
SQLValueParser<T,E> parser,
SQLValueWriter<E,T> writer) |
static <T> SQLType<T,T> |
SQL.buildType(Class<T> javaType,
JDBCType jdbcType) |
static <T> SQLType<T,T> |
SQL.buildType(Class<T> javaType,
JDBCType jdbcType,
int length) |
static <T> SQLType<T,T> |
SQL.buildType(Class<T> javaType,
JDBCType jdbcType,
int length,
int precision) |
SQLType<T,E> |
Expression.getSQLType() |
| Modifier and Type | Method and Description |
|---|---|
static <T,E> NumberColumn<T,E> |
SQL.buildAiColumn(String name,
SQLType<T,E> type,
boolean allowNull) |
static <T,E> BooleanColumn<T,E> |
SQL.buildBooleanCol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
static <T,E> Column<T,E> |
SQL.buildCol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
static <T,E> DateColumn<T,E> |
SQL.buildDateCol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
static <T,E> NumberColumn<T,E> |
SQL.buildNumberCol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
static <T,E> StringColumn<T,E> |
SQL.buildStringCol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
<T,E> T |
SQLResultSet.get(int column,
SQLType<T,E> type) |
<T,E> T |
SQLResultSet.get(int column,
SQLType<T,E> type,
SQLValueParser<T,E> parser) |
static <T,E> Expression<T,E> |
SQL.param(SQLType<T,E> type) |
| Modifier and Type | Method and Description |
|---|---|
<T,E> SQLType<T,E> |
SQLFactory.buildType(Class<T> javaType,
Class<E> javaReadType,
JDBCType jdbcType,
int length,
int precision,
SQLValueParser<T,E> parser,
SQLValueWriter<E,T> writer) |
<T,E> SQLType<T,E> |
SQLFactory.buildType(Class<T> javaType,
Class<E> javaReadType,
JDBCType jdbcType,
int length,
SQLValueParser<T,E> parser,
SQLValueWriter<E,T> writer) |
<T,E> SQLType<T,E> |
SQLFactory.buildType(Class<T> javaType,
Class<E> javaReadType,
JDBCType jdbcType,
SQLValueParser<T,E> parser,
SQLValueWriter<E,T> writer) |
| Modifier and Type | Method and Description |
|---|---|
<T,E> NumberColumn<T,E> |
SQLFactory.buildAiColumn(String name,
SQLType<T,E> type,
boolean allowNull) |
<T,E> BooleanColumn<T,E> |
SQLFactory.buildBooleanCol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
<T,E> Column<T,E> |
SQLFactory.buildCol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
<T,E> DateColumn<T,E> |
SQLFactory.buildDateCol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
<T,E> NumberColumn<T,E> |
SQLFactory.buildNumberCol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
<T,E> StringColumn<T,E> |
SQLFactory.buildStringColumn(String name,
SQLType<T,E> type,
boolean allowNull,
T defValue) |
<T,E> Expression<T,E> |
SQLFactory.param(SQLType<T,E> cls) |
Copyright © 2015–2017 Bridje Framework. All rights reserved.